How can Hainan Airlines get a 5 star rating
 
We were looking forward to a resent trip to China with Hainan airlines.
Had thought it would be a great flight as they were a five star airline on Skytrax.

We were thoroughly disappointed.

1. No leg room in economy class for a 14 hour flight
2. Two meal servings in this long flight which were inedible and very limited choice.
3. No refreshment service between meals. It was serve yourself from a
plastic bottle which were handled by everyone. This was very
unhygienic. Also observed cabin staff filling water bottles from jugs of
galley water.
4. Cabin Staff also argued with Canadians that they didn't need a customs
form. Everyone entering Canada is required to submit said form.
5. On the return flight most of the in seat entertainment system was not working.
6. Cabin staff were rude and totally lazy and not interested in serving passengers.

We do not understand how this airline ever received a five star rating.
It was the worst airline with which we have ever flown.

Hainen Airlines HU7976 Toronto to Beijing 15th October 2011
Hainan Airlines HU7975 Beijing to Toronto 29th October 2011
